    Sixers win 4 games to 1 for the round 1 playoff series against the Wizards. 76ers will face Atlanta Hawks in round 2. Ultimately, this win must have felt amazing for the players because it was at home in front of 15,523 fans and it was without Embiid.

    The Sixers were balanced both on defense and offense. They had six double-figure scorers while shooting 51.2% from the field.

    Given their last performance without Embiid, the sixers had to rethink their strategy. Consequently, the Sixers made some adjustments to switxh their strategy to small ball. As a result, Ben Simmons started at center. Simmons got a triple double. 19 points, 11 assists, and 10 rebounds. Curry played point guard scoring 30 points, making 3 of 6 3-point attempts. 

    Ben- “I’m going to need 30 from you [Curry]”

    Curry recalled a conversation with Simmons that he kept with him during the game.

    “[Ben] told me, ‘I’m going to need 30 from you, and I’m going to get a triple-double so we can close it out. And we’re going to be able to get it done.’”

    One Trick Pony, fouling tactic does not work on Simmons

    Wizards tried the tactic that worked in the last game by intentionally fouling Simmons. This time, it was not effective. Successfully, Simmons split a pair of free throws at the first free throw which got the Sixers within three points. Convinced it was a fluke, Washington intentionally fouled him again on Philly’s next possession. This time, Simmons sank both foul shots. 

    As a result, of Simmons increased performance on free throws, the deficit went to 51-49. Simmons did what was asked of him and it benefitted his team. The sixers pulled ahead with a final score of 129-112.
